Kelei is a girl’s name of English origin, meaning “A modern name without a direct meaning, possibly a variation of Keisha or Kelsey.”, and peaked in popularity in 2011.
What Kelei Means
“A modern name without a direct meaning, possibly a variation of Keisha or Kelsey.”
The Story of Kelei
This name, appearing in the early 21st century, carries an energetic charm, suggesting a bright personality ready to express itself with vivacity.
Kelei is a contemporary name that surfaced in the early 2010s, primarily in English-speaking regions. It may be a variation of names like Keisha or Kelsey, lending it a modern, approachable feel.
